A Fall From Stardom In Philly

Carter Hart was an incredible goaltending prospect who made his debut at just 20 years old. Many thought he was going to be the next perennial all-star and Vezina Trophy candidate.

However, with the Flyers' struggles to win games came a stunning fall for Hart. He has now put up three straight seasons with a save percentage below 0.910. Now he is on the trade block and could be on the move before the season begins.

A Fresh Start Out West




Despite his lack of success recently Hart is still just 24 years old which is still incredibly young for a goaltender. This means that Hart's trade value should still be quite high.

Trade Analysis

This trade works out for both sides if all players involved hit their potential. Carter Hart makes the Kraken an instant contender in the West and gives them a cornerstone goaltender. Philadelphia gets back a goaltender to play during their rebuild who is dependable but not outstanding in Grubauer. They also get a future first-round pick and a top prospect in center David Goyette who has played well at the OHL level since being drafted.
